UC International Scholarship

The University of Cincinnati has committed over $800,000 in funds to support students going abroad on approved academic programs. These funds are awarded as the UC International Scholarship.

How to Apply

If you are participating in a faculty-led program, you do not need to apply for the UC International Scholarship. Faculty members apply for the scholarship on students' behalf, and the award amount is noted in program costs.

For all other students,  you can apply for the scholarship as a part of your study abroad application. Look for the UC International Scholarship questionnaire within your application and apply by your program deadline.

By applying for the scholarship, you also agree to complete an outreach project as a condition of accepting your award.

Scholarship Deadlines

The UC International Scholarship application is incorporated into the your study abroad application. Complete the scholarship questionnaire by:

  • Your program deadline (if applicable)
  • June 15th | Fall travel
  • November 15th | Spring travel
  • March 15th | Summer travel

Eligibility

You must meet the following qualifications to be eligible for the UC International Scholarship:

  • Full-time or part-time UC student matriculated in a degree program
  • In Good Academic Standing at the University (GPA 2.0 or higher)
  • Participating in a credit-bearing program; either a pre-approved UC program or an external program with transfer credit

The following experiences are not eligible for the UC International Scholarship:

  • Independent study 
  • Research
  • Performances
  • Conferences

How does UC International determine recipients?

UC International will only consider students with completed applications submitted by the applicable deadline. The entire application is considered in award decisions.
